左旋 -α- 乙酰美沙多及其代谢产物对鸽子按程序控制行为的影响。

The effects of levo-alpha-acetylmethadol and its metabolites on schedule-controlled behavior in the pigeon.

作者信息

McGivney W T, McMillan D E

出版信息

J Pharmacol Exp Ther. 1981 Feb;216(2):299-305.

PMID:7463351
Abstract

The effects of orally administered levo-alpha-acetylmethadol (LAAM) on the schedule-controlled behavior of the pigeon were compared with those of methadone. Both LAAM and methadone decreased rates of responding under a multiple fixed-interval 5-min, fixed-ratio 30-response schedule of food presentation. Although LAAM had a longer duration of action than methadone, both drugs were similar in the onset and potency of their behavioral effects. The chronic administration of either LAAM or methadone produced tolerance to the respective behavioral effects of each drug. In one set of experiments, the behavioral effects of intramuscularly administered LAAM were compared with those of its active metabolites, levo-alpha-noracetylmethadol and levo-alpha-dinoracetylmethadol. All three drugs decreased rates of responding under both components of the multiple schedule. The onset of these rate-decreasing effects was rapid and the order of potency for the production of these rate-decreases was levo-alpha-noracetylmethadol greater than levo-alpha-dinoracetylmethadol greater than or equal to LAAM. The rate-decreasing effects of LAAM and its metabolites were typical narcotic effects as defined by their reversal by naloxone.

摘要

将口服左-α-乙酰美沙酮(LAAM)对鸽子按程序控制行为的影响与美沙酮的影响进行了比较。LAAM和美沙酮均降低了在食物呈现的多重固定间隔5分钟、固定比率30次反应程序下的反应率。尽管LAAM的作用持续时间比美沙酮长,但两种药物在行为效应的起效和效力方面相似。长期给予LAAM或美沙酮都会产生对每种药物各自行为效应的耐受性。在一组实验中,将肌肉注射LAAM的行为效应与其活性代谢物左-α-去甲乙酰美沙酮和左-α-双去甲乙酰美沙酮的行为效应进行了比较。这三种药物均降低了多重程序两个组成部分下的反应率。这些降低反应率效应的起效迅速,产生这些反应率降低的效力顺序为左-α-去甲乙酰美沙酮大于左-α-双去甲乙酰美沙酮大于或等于LAAM。LAAM及其代谢物的降低反应率效应是典型的麻醉作用,这是由它们被纳洛酮逆转所定义的。
